Deck joist spacing should never exceed 16″ on center (with the exception of max deck boards, which allow for maximum 24″ on center). The international residential code (irc) determines the size of your deck joists. The normal spacing for deck joists is 16 inches on center. Before you build a deck, verify this with your local building department. The standard deck joist span can vary due to the size of your deck and the type of material used to construct it. The maximum spacing for 5/4 wood and most composite decking is 12”o.c. When laid diagonally to joists, and 16”o.c. 2×6 deck boards can span up to 24”o.c.
